Description

The project is to develop and enhance the existing Heritage Awards Hub including design, build and hosting for schools to apply for the Heritage Schools Award. The development and enhancement of the Heritage Schools Award Hub will enable teachers to submit evidence, in a variety of file formats, to meet the criteria to gain a Heritage Schools Award. It will also provide them with access to resources and guidance to meet the criteria for the award. The hub will provide the Heritage Schools team with a platform for assessing awards submissions.
Contract start date: 14.07.2025 Contract End date: 31.03.2026 with possible extension for ongoing hosting, support and maintenance to from 01.04.2026 to 31.03.2027and from 01.04.2027 to 31.03.2028 to be reviewed annually.

Website redevelopment, support and hosting contract

The Authority wishes to award a contract for the provision of the following: i) Design and development of a new website; ii) A content management system with associated training; and iii) Secure hosting and support for the newly developed website and five other existing WordPress websites which form the website estate of the Yorkshire Dales National Park Authority. The website www.yorkshiredales.org.uk is the primary digital gateway for the Yorkshire Dales National Park (YDNP) and our organisation, the Yorkshire Dales National Park Authority. It is a vital resource for a wide range of audiences, including visitors, residents, businesses, stakeholders, landowners, staff and partner organisations. There is a need for an inspirational user journey and dynamic showcase of the Yorkshire Dales National Park, one that is feature-rich, with powerful storytelling and visually engaging imagery and video that highlights all that the National Park has to offer for everyone. We also need a more transactional site to support service delivery for our statutory role as a Local Planning Authority and the for the provision of other online information such as Public Rights of Way maintenance, financial information, details of Authority Members, meetings and partnerships. In addition to the provision of a new website, the Authority requires the successful supplier to enter into a service level agreement to provide a secure hosting and support service for a two-year period (with an option to extend for a further two-year period) starting from the launch date of the new website. We envisage that the website development will take at least a year to complete, and the new website will go live by July 2026.
